standpoints
英 [ˈstændpɔɪnts]
美 [ˈstændˌpɔɪnts]
n. 立场; 观点
standpoint的复数
柯林斯词典
- N-COUNT 角度;立场;立足点
Froma particularstandpointmeans looking at an event, situation, or idea in a particular way.- He believes that from a military standpoint, the situation is under control...
他认为从军事角度看,形势已得到了控制。 - From my standpoint, you know, this thing is just ridiculous.
你要知道,依我看,这事简直太荒唐了。
